[-- Attachment #1 --] On Friday 11 March 2011 13:37:59 Martin Wilke wrote: > Hi, > > First of all, note that *this is very experimental, so you really have to > know what > you’re doing.* We managed to get drm/dri with the newer xorg-server to > work, and we have removed the support for WITHOUT_NOUVEAU. > > We have just updated the xorg-dev repo: > > – libdrm -> 2.4.24 > – libGL to 7.10.1 > – libGLU to 7.10.1 > – libGLUw to 7.10.1 > – libglut to 7.10.1 > – xproto to 7.0.17 > – libXaw to 1.0.9 > – libXt to 1.1.0 > – libX11 to 1.4.1 > – xorg-server to 1.9.4 It appears graphics/mesa-demo is not updated. > After installing these, you will have to rebuild the following ports: > > – your graphic driver x11/nvidia-driver > – keybord driver > – mouse/synaptics driver > > Please report any problems and issues to x11 (at) FreeBSD.org. I have no problems ;-). I have tested some wine games and all run without problem.
